#1ec444 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1ec444 is composed of 11.8% red, 76.9% green and 26.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 84.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 65.3% yellow and 23.1% black. It has a hue angle of 133.7 degrees, a saturation of 73.5% and a lightness of 44.3%. #1ec444 color hex could be obtained by blending #3cff88 with #008900. Closest websafe color is: #33cc33.

Shades and Tints of #1ec444

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010903 is the darkest color, while #f7fef8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#1ec444

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6c766e is the less saturated color, while #04de36 is the most saturated one.
